Output 91b85bb9d3760672a0d261c41b80c8453fc80854db1f43e5a5e40425bd30bc6b:3

value
1000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12a0cbe3635fb1236a7e9ad78c5f7959a9cfcfdc OP_EQUAL
address
33PWiL3NLxo81Bn983Rit8LXGdFobQjpkB
transaction
91b85bb9d3760672a0d261c41b80c8453fc80854db1f43e5a5e40425bd30bc6b
confirmations
266307
spent
true